3.4
Remote Current Programming
Remote current programming can be summed with the front panel or digital setting;
see Section 3.3. Remote current programming is used for applications that require
the output current be programmed (controlled) from a remote instrument. An external
resistance or external voltage source or external 4-20mA source may be used as a
programming device. When using remote current programming, a shielded, twisted-
pair cable is recommended to prevent noise interference to programming signals.
3.4.1
Remote Current Programming by Resistance
Analog Reference source is selected as Resistance from the front Panel. Refer to
Figure 3-101. The resistance-programming default coefficient for output current is
(100% rated output current) / 5
kΩ, with input at Pin 20 (IPRG_ISOUR) and return to
Pin 18 (RTN_PRG). An internal current source,
factory-set at 1 mA, from Pin 20 is
utilized to drive the resistance. This produces a transfer function for output current,
as follows:

If multiple switches or relays are used to select resistors to program different
current levels, make-before-break contacts are recommended since an open
circuit (or resistance greater than what you have selected as the maximum
resistance value (2k to 10k ohms) 10k ohms) will set the output to the full
current your model can produce.
An open circuit between remote programming pins while in remote programming
mode will output the full current value that your model is rated to produce. A short
must be placed between these pins will set an output a value of zero.
